MATTER OF FORSTER v. EISLER


278 A.D. 760 (1951)

In the Matter of Walter A. Forster, Respondent, v. Benjamin Eisler et al., Attorneys at Law, et al., Appellants

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York, First Department.

April 24, 1951.


Order unanimously modified by reducing to $1,500 the sum which respondents-appellants Benjamin Eisler and Jacob M. Offenhender are directed to return to petitioner and by referring to an official referee to hear and report to Special Term with respect to the terms of the escrow agreement and, particularly, as to whether it provided for the retention of any part of the balance of the fund for payment of the fees of the wife's attorney.
